Step-by-Step Guide to Bifold Door Handle Replacement
As soon as you have actually gathered your tools and products, you are all set to replace your bifold door deal with. Follow these steps for an effective installation:
1. Removing the Old Handle:
- Identify the Screw Locations: Examine your existing bifold door handle. You will typically discover screws on the within of the deal with, frequently hidden under a cap or cover plate.
- Get Rid Of Cover Plate (if suitable): If your deal with has a cover plate or cap hiding the screws, carefully remove it. This may involve carefully prying it off with a little flathead screwdriver or just sliding it off.
- Unscrew and Remove the Old Handle: Using the proper screwdriver, carefully unscrew the screws holding the handle in place. Turn the screwdriver counter-clockwise to loosen up and eliminate the screws. Keep the screws in a safe place if you may need to reuse them. As you loosen the last screw, hold the manage securely to prevent it from falling. Once all screws are eliminated, carefully pull the old manage far from the door.
2. Preparing for the New Handle Installation:
- Clean the Door Surface (Optional): This is an excellent chance to clean up the area around where the old manage was set up. Use a moist fabric to eliminate any dust or grime.
- Inspect for Alignment (Important): Before setting up the new manage, align it with the existing screw holes on the door. Make sure the brand-new manage covers the old screw holes effectively. If the screw holes on the brand-new deal with don't align completely, you may require to somewhat adjust the handle's position or, in rare cases, drill new pilot holes (see Step 3, if required).
3. Installing the New Handle:
- Position the New Handle: Place the brand-new bifold door manage in the desired location on the door, aligning it with the existing (or recently marked) screw holes.
- Secure with Screws: Insert the screws into the screw holes of the new handle and align them with the holes in the door. Using your screwdriver, turn the screws clockwise to tighten them. Do not overtighten the screws, as this could damage the manage or the door. Tighten them securely but carefully up until the manage is firmly connected and does not wobble.
- Replace Cover Plate (if suitable): If your brand-new manage has a cover plate or cap, carefully snap or move it back into place to hide the screws and provide a completed appearance.
- Evaluate the Handle: After setup, test the deal with to guarantee it is securely connected and works effectively. Open and close the bifold doors a number of times to validate smooth operation.
4. Repairing (If Necessary):
- Screws Too Loose: If the handle feels loose after tightening up the screws, examine if the screws are the right length and diameter. You might require somewhat longer or thicker screws to ensure a secure fit. If the screw holes are stripped and won't hold screws, you may require to use wood filler to enhance the holes and then re-drill pilot holes.
- Screws Too Tight/Stripped: If you overtighten the screws and strip the screw holes in the door, you will require to repair the holes before re-installing the manage. Wood filler or toothpicks and wood glue can be used to fill removed holes. Once the filler is dry, pre-drill brand-new pilot holes and thoroughly re-install the screws.
- Deal With Doesn't Align: If the brand-new handle's screw holes don't line up with the existing holes, you might require to somewhat change the manage's position. If the misalignments are minor, you can often thoroughly expand the existing holes in the manage utilizing a drill bit somewhat larger than the screw diameter. Be cautious not to make the holes too big. If the misalignment is substantial or if there are no pre-drilled holes, you might need to mark and drill brand-new pilot holes in the door for the brand-new manage, ensuring they are lined up with the handle's screw holes.
Kinds Of Bifold Door Handles
Bifold door handles come in a range of styles and materials to match various tastes and door designs. Understanding the types offered can help you select the very best replacement for your requirements:
- Knobs: Simple and frequently round or oval in shape, knobs are a timeless choice. They can be made from metal, wood, or plastic and are typically used for more conventional door styles.
- Pulls: Pull deals with are elongated and can be straight, curved, or decorative. They use a more considerable grip and are frequently preferred for modern or modern designs. Pulls can be made from various materials, including metal, wood, and acrylic.
- Recessed Handles: These deals with are created to be flush with the door surface area when not in use. They are often finger pulls or little, discreet manages that decrease protrusion and are perfect for locations where area is extremely tight or for a minimalist aesthetic.
- Flush Handles: Similar to recessed deals with, flush deals with sit nearly flush with the door but might have a little lip or edge that enables simpler gripping.
Material Options:
- Metal: Durable and offered in numerous surfaces like chrome, brushed nickel, bronze, and black. Metal deals with offer a contemporary and robust appearance.
- Wood: Provides a warm and conventional feel, frequently utilized in combination with wood doors to produce a cohesive appearance.
- Plastic: An economical option, plastic handles are lightweight and can be found in numerous colors. However, they may not be as resilient as metal or wood.
- Acrylic: Clear or colored acrylic handles can offer a modern and stylish touch, typically used in modern interiors.

Q: My old deal with was glued on, not screwed. How do I eliminate it?A: If your manage is glued on, you might need to thoroughly utilize an energy knife or putty knife to gently score around the edges of the manage to break the adhesive seal. You may likewise utilize a hairdryer to gently heat the manage to soften the adhesive, making it much easier to remove. Beware not to damage the door surface area.
Q: Do all bifold door handles have the same screw hole spacing?A: No, screw hole spacing can differ slightly between various handle designs and makers. It's a great concept to determine the screw hole spacing on your old handle and search for a replacement with comparable spacing, or ensure the brand-new deal with's mounting plate covers the old holes even if the spacing is a little various.
